The Value of Focused Investing
This chapter delves into Charlie Munger's insights on diversification, urging investors to recognize their limits and prioritize what they understand. It reflects on the recent Berkshire Hathaway meeting, discussing the positive atmosphere among attendees and Warren Buffett's and Munger's surprising performance. The conversation also highlights a contrarian approach to investing in undervalued companies, challenging common investment strategies and encouraging a deeper exploration of overlooked opportunities.
